Shoichiro Ono is a scholar working on Cell Biology, Aging and Molecular Biology. According to data from OpenAlex, Shoichiro Ono has authored 123 papers receiving a total of 6.3k indexed citations (citations by other indexed papers that have themselves been cited), including 55 papers in Cell Biology, 51 papers in Aging and 50 papers in Molecular Biology. Recurrent topics in Shoichiro Ono’s work include Cellular Mechanics and Interactions (54 papers), Genetics, Aging, and Longevity in Model Organisms (51 papers) and Cardiomyopathy and Myosin Studies (42 papers). Shoichiro Ono is often cited by papers focused on Cellular Mechanics and Interactions (54 papers), Genetics, Aging, and Longevity in Model Organisms (51 papers) and Cardiomyopathy and Myosin Studies (42 papers). Shoichiro Ono collaborates with scholars based in United States, Japan and United Kingdom. Shoichiro Ono's co-authors include Kanako Ono, Fumio Matsumura, James R. Bamburg, Shigeko Yamashiro, Yoshihiko Yamakita, Amy McGough, Guy M. Benian, Takashi Obinata, Kurato Mohri and Takafumi Hamaoka and has published in prestigious journals such as Nature, Proceedings of the National Academy of Sciences and Journal of Biological Chemistry.
